Title
NASA Tugboat Ferries Liquid Oxygen
Full Description
The NASA tugboat transports liquid oxygen to the base of the B-1 Test
Stand at Stennis Space Center. Stennis is NASA's facility for testing
all Space Shuttle Main Engines before flight. Liquid hydrogen and
liquid oxygen are used as fuel for the engines.
